Force Motors joins hands with Rolls Royce

By Niranjan Mudholkar,

Added 12 September 2017

To produce engines for multiple applications like rail and power generation

Pune based auto major Force Motors announced that it has tied up with Rolls Royce Power Systems for setting up a Joint Venture to produce engines for multiple applications like rail and power generation.  A dedicated manufacturing facility meeting the standards and specifications laid down by Rolls Royce will be built by Force Motors at its site in Chakan near Pune. This joint venture will produce complete power generation systems including associated spare parts for Indian as well as global markets.   

Rolls Royce Power Systems portfolio includes high speed engines and propulsion systems for ships, power generation, heavy land, rail and defense vehicles. Rolls Royce has customers in more than 150 countries. Its customers include 400 airlines, 160 armed forces, 70 navies and more than 4000 power and nuclear customers.

Force Motors is also the only company in the world that produces engines for two of the leading European premium car makers Mercedes and BMW. This new joint venture with Rolls Royce opens up a complete new business opportunity with great potential for growth.

Speaking on the occasion, Prasan Firodia, Managing Director, Force Motors said, "It is a matter of great pride and satisfaction that Rolls Royce Power Systems has decided to partner with Force Motors for manufacture of engines for their rail and power generation systems. We look forward to a long and mutually beneficial association."
